what’s in a day?

as a kitchen kitchen assistant – you are effectively the engine room of the kitchen. working under the guidance of a chef, your job is to ensure that the kitchen is clean and operational. you may also be involved in preparing ingredients and cooking basic dishes.

key responsibilities:

ensuring the food preparation areas are clean and hygienic

washing utensils and dishes and making sure they are stored appropriately

sorting, storing and distributing ingredients

washing, peeling, chopping, cutting and cooking foods and helping to prepare salads, desserts, paninis, jacket potatos

disposing of rubbish

cleaning the food preparation equipment, floors and other kitchen tools to maintain the kitchen food hygiene level to a 5* standard ensuring all food equipment and areas are kept pristine.

assist with completing food hygiene standards to a high level

what are skills/job requirements?

understanding the importance of food safety and health & hygiene

be able to multitask

be able to work under pressure (during the busy times)

have a high level of personal hygiene

plenty of stamina

able to work in a team

adaptable

what qualifications do i need?

this is the great bit – you don’t usually need any. if you’ve got a desire to learn to cook, common sense and commitment, you could go far.
